Airline Industry Consolidation
The airline industry is experiencing significant consolidation, highlighted by Alaska's $1.9 billion acquisition of Hawaiian Airlines. This deal, which offers a substantial premium over Hawaiian's stock price, faces scrutiny from regulators amid ongoing antitrust concerns.
